In Pennsylvania, state-level candidates and PACs have spent $2.8 million from their campaign accounts on services from the United States Postal Service in the 2022 election cycle so far. USPS received 0.53 percent of all $520.3 million in reported expenditures.

Pennsylvania Republican candidates and officeholders have raised $69.4 million during the 2022 election cycle. Among state House candidates and officeholders, Carrie DelRosso has raised more than any other Republican.
Pennsylvania Democratic candidates and officeholders have raised $67.1 million during the 2022 election cycle. Among state House candidates and officeholders, Austin Davis has raised more than any other Democrat.
